Saudi Arabia Contact Tracing Technologies Market Overview

  • The Saudi Arabia Contact Tracing Technologies Market is valued at USD 25 million, based on a five-year historical analysis. This growth is primarily driven by the increasing need for effective public health measures, particularly in response to the COVID-19 pandemic, which has heightened awareness of the importance of contact tracing in controlling disease spread, alongside accelerating investments in digital health and telehealth platforms in the country.
  • Key cities such as Riyadh, Jeddah, and Dammam dominate the market due to their high population density, advanced telecom connectivity, and significant healthcare and digital infrastructure.These urban centers are also the focal points for government initiatives under Vision 2030 aimed at enhancing public health and safety through advanced technology solutions, including nationwide digital health, telehealth, and AI-driven surveillance and analytics platforms.
  • The regulatory framework for digital contact tracing and related digital health tools is anchored in instruments such as the Personal Data Protection Law issued by Royal Decree M/19 of 2021 and its Implementing Regulations issued by the Saudi Data & AI Authority, which set requirements on lawful processing, consent, data minimization, retention, and security for health and location data used in applications like Tawakkalna and Tabaud.These rules, together with Ministry of Health and Saudi Health Council digital health guidelines, govern how digital contact tracing applications operate in public and private settings, including obligations on controllers to protect user privacy, implement technical and organizational security measures, and enable data subject rights.

Saudi Arabia Contact Tracing Technologies Market Segmentation

By Technology:

Saudi Arabia Contact Tracing Technologies Market segmentation by Technology.

The technology segment of the market includes various sub-segments such as Bluetooth-based Proximity Tracing Solutions, GPS / Location-Based Tracing Solutions, Network-Based (Cell-Tower & Wi-Fi) Tracing, QR Code and Check-in Based Systems, Integrated Analytics & Dashboard Platforms, and Others. Among these, Bluetooth-based Proximity Tracing Solutions are leading the market due to their effectiveness in enabling short-range proximity detection while supporting privacy-preserving architectures similar to those adopted in many global exposure-notification apps.The widespread adoption of smartphones equipped with Bluetooth technology in Saudi Arabia, supported by high mobile and broadband penetration, has further facilitated this trend, making it a preferred choice for both users and health authorities as part of integrated digital health and surveillance platforms.

By Solution Type:

Saudi Arabia Contact Tracing Technologies Market segmentation by Solution Type.

This segment encompasses Mobile Applications, Web Portals & Command Center Platforms, Wearable & Device-Based Solutions, API / SDK & Integration Middleware, Managed & Professional Services, and Others. Mobile Applications are the dominant solution type, driven by their accessibility, user-friendly interfaces, and central role in Saudi Arabia’s wider telehealth and digital health ecosystem, where smartphone-based apps are the primary channel for patient engagement and remote monitoring.The increasing reliance on smartphones for health-related applications, integration with national platforms such as virtual care and e-prescription services, and the ability to support real-time data collection, exposure notifications, and analytics have made mobile solutions the go-to choice for both users and health authorities.

Saudi Arabia Contact Tracing Technologies Market Industry Analysis

Growth Drivers

  • Increased Government Initiatives:The Saudi Arabian government has allocated approximately SAR 1.8 billion (USD 480 million) for health technology advancements in future. This funding aims to enhance public health infrastructure, including contact tracing technologies. The government's commitment to improving health services is evident in its Vision 2030 plan, which emphasizes digital health solutions, thereby driving the adoption of contact tracing technologies across the nation.
  • Rising Health Awareness:Health awareness in Saudi Arabia has surged, with a reported 70% increase in public health campaigns since 2020. This rise in awareness has led to a greater demand for effective health monitoring solutions, including contact tracing technologies. The Ministry of Health's initiatives to educate the public about disease prevention have resulted in a more informed population, which is increasingly supportive of digital health tools that enhance safety and well-being.
  • Technological Advancements:The rapid evolution of technology in Saudi Arabia has facilitated the development of sophisticated contact tracing solutions. In future, the country is expected to see a 30% increase in the adoption of AI-driven health technologies. This growth is supported by the increasing availability of high-speed internet and mobile connectivity, which are crucial for the effective implementation of real-time contact tracing applications, enhancing overall public health response capabilities.

Market Challenges

  • Privacy Concerns:Privacy issues remain a significant challenge for the adoption of contact tracing technologies in Saudi Arabia. A survey conducted in future indicated that 75% of respondents expressed concerns about data security and personal privacy. These apprehensions can hinder the willingness of the public to engage with contact tracing applications, potentially limiting their effectiveness in controlling disease spread and undermining public health efforts.
  • Limited Public Trust:Trust in government initiatives is crucial for the success of contact tracing technologies. In future, only 50% of the population reported confidence in the government's ability to manage health data responsibly. This lack of trust can impede the widespread adoption of contact tracing solutions, as individuals may be reluctant to share personal information, thereby affecting the overall efficacy of public health strategies aimed at disease containment.
